I dont have a clue who made it, all markings went with a previous refinish, but i do know its 70" 65 - 70 lbs and a shooter, and from what ive found out, from the 70's .I posted a pick just in case somebody might have a clue on the maker.
The limbs look to be osage under black glass, both sides, osage in the handle, W/ what may be a walnut strip.
The limbs are wider than the newer Hill styles W/ no tip overlays and just a hint of backset when unstrung and a shelf of approx. 3/8 " at the most.
Any clues to the maker would be welcomed.
